For fans of Good Energy and Age Like a Girl comes a groundbreaking book from the “Stress Reset Expert,” Dr. Erin Kinney, sharing that contrary to popular belief, cortisol isn’t the enemy—it’s an essential hormone your body depends on to function, heal, and thrive – and the key to reclaiming your health isn’t lowering cortisol, but restoring your natural supply.
Our relationship to cortisol, the stress hormone, is often misconstrued. We believe cortisol is bad—something we want to lower and keep at bay. But here’s the truth: the migraines, bloating, mood swings, weight gain, and joint pain may not stem from too much cortisol at all. More often, they arise when your body’s cortisol levels are depleted. When you learn how your system really interacts with this vital hormone, you create the conditions for your body to repair, rebalance, and reset.
In The Cortisol Cure, Dr. Erin Kinney introduces her powerful and accessible framework: the “Cortisol Bank Account.” Think of cortisol as the “currency” your body uses to generate energy, handle stress, heal, and perform at its best. When you rest, you earn cortisol. When stress demands your attention – physical, emotional or environmental – you spend it. . And just like with any budget, when you consistently spend more than you earn, you slip into hormonal debt. This debt sends your body into survival mode and can manifest as a wide range of symptoms that feel mysterious or disconnected.
This book maps the journey Dr. Kinney has used to help over 7,000 patients and clients heal their body, health, and life. You will:
Understand what you want for your body—you’ll learn how to balance your relationship with cortisol in each area of your life.
Read real patient stories that illustrate the science in clear, relatable, and empowering ways.
Learn habits that you can put into practice—and that will stick for the long term.
The Cortisol Cure is a wake-up call and action plan for anyone who doesn’t feel well and isn’t sure why, but needs to feel better. If you’re human and you want to be well—this book is for you.
